WebAug 4, 2024 · 4. Pack the wrapped items into the box. Arrange the wrapped items in the box, with cushion foam or scrunched-up paper placed between each piece. Ensure that the sides of the objects being packed are at least 1" (2.5cm) away from the edge of the box. Most people wondering how to pack wine bottles for moving are going to use a cell box for their stemware. These cardboard boxes have thin dividers that prevent the glasses from hitting one another every time the truck hits a bump. You can buy these from a moving company or box store.

Follow the same packing steps as you would for your dishes, starting with your heaviest glasses first. Stuff the inside of each glass with crumpled paper, then wrap the outside before placing it on its side inside the box. To pack stemware, wrap the stems first to safeguard the most delicate part.
